The way different ERPs can talk with each other is EDI standards such as EDIFACT (Europe & Asia) and X12 (Americas).
A PO from a customer can be converted into a Sales Order. A Sales Invoice can be converted into Purchase Invoice.
This helps organizations integrate their supply chains even when different ERP systems are used.
ERPNext should support the latest versions or avatars of EDIFACT and x12.
Most large enterprises have an ERP that supports this standard and we can pitch ERPNext to Large Enterprises as a open source tool to achieve tight integration with their supply chain - especially their smaller suppliers that may not have implemented an ERP or may have implemented an ERP that does not support or is not scalable to support these standards.
